Hi Stefano,

You have a point: remove those asteroids from 'mpcorb.dat'
and if they still appear in 'comets.dat', Guide will show
them.

I would recommend you do this. Edit the file 'comets.dat'
and delete all the asteroids. Change the number at the top
of the file to reflect the decreased number of objects. After
that, _never_ add asteroids to 'comets.dat'.

(Alternatively, you can go into Extras... Edit Comet Data,
click on each asteroid, on 'OK', and then on 'Delete'. But
that's a bit slower.)

Once upon a time, I thought it made sense to add asteroids
to the program in this way, and the Extras... Add MPC Comets/
Asteroids function still contains links to download asteroid
data of this sort:

Click to download and add critical-list objects
Click to download and add distant objects (TNOs, Centaurs, etc.)
Click to download and add unusual objects (mostly NEOs)
Click to download and add bright asteroids for 2003
Click to download and add bright asteroids for 2004

This has actually turned out _not_ to be a good idea.
If you want to update asteroids, the Best Way to do it is
to use 'mpcorb' instead.
